Unlock Your Smart Home: Essential Alexa Commands for Enhanced Living

14+ powerful Alexa commands every user should know at home (no subscriptions required)

Unlocking Alexa: The Power of Voice Commands for Your Smart Home

As virtual assistants have become essential tools for modern households, Amazon Alexa stands out as the most popular among them, helping you to manage daily tasks, control smart devices, and even add a bit of fun to your routine. Beyond the conventional capabilities like setting timers or playing music, many lesser-known Alexa commands can significantly enhance your home automation experience.

History and Evolution of Alexa

Since its launch in 2014, Alexa has undergone tremendous evolution. Initially designed for simple queries, Amazon has continually improved Alexa's functionality, resulting in an AI that is capable of understanding and executing complex commands. With the introduction of Alexa Plus, a new AI-powered upgrade, user's interactions with their smart environment have become even more intuitive and responsive. This evolution makes it essential for users to familiarize themselves with an array of voice commands to unlock the full potential of their Echo devices.

Daily Tasks Made Easy with Alexa

One of the primary benefits of integrating Alexa into your home is the ability to streamline daily routines and tasks. For instance, users can set personalized routines that suit their daily schedules. As Maria Diaz noted in her article, a simple command like “Alexa, good night” can be set to automatically turn off all the lights in your home. Imagine unwinding after a long day and simply telling Alexa to turn off the lights, set the thermostat, and play your favorite winding-down music—all without having to lift a finger!

Commands for Family Harmony

Families can harness Alexa's capabilities to encourage cooperation among household members. Parents often find themselves juggling numerous activities, and Alexa can help by prompting kids to stay on track. For example, a command like “Alexa, wake up the kids” could trigger a series of actions, such as turning on their bedside lamp and playing an upbeat morning playlist to get everyone moving. This kind of progressive interaction not only makes daily routines smoother but also fosters engagement between parents and kids.

Juggling Entertainment—Alexa as Your Virtual DJ

While Alexa can follow basic music requests, its capabilities go far beyond just playing a single song or artist. New commands allow for complex interactions such as “Alexa, play jazz in the living room and pop in the kitchen.” For families or friends planning a gathering, using commands to control music across multiple rooms can create an enjoyable atmosphere effortlessly.

Why Understanding Alexa Commands Matters

As with any technology, mastering its tools produces the best outcomes. Knowing less familiar commands—such as “Alexa, remind me to hydrate every hour” or “Alexa, find my phone”—transforms Alexa from a simple speaker into a comprehensive assistant that genuinely enhances your life. As noted in the CNET article, striving to maximize the use of Alexa's features will lead users to discover new ways to interact with their environment.

Building Smart Home Solutions with Alexa

For those venturing into home automation, Alexa serves as a central hub for controlling smart devices. From letting you adjust your thermostat to closing the garage door, Alexa can perform these multi-step actions with minimal effort on your part. Imagine coming home from work and simply saying, “Alexa, I’m home,” prompting it to unlock the door, switch on the lights, and even start your favorite playlist.

Discover How to Make Your AirTag Last a Decade Without Hassle!

Update Revolutionizing Battery Life: ElevationLab’s TimeCapsule Case The common complaint among AirTag users is the hassle of frequent battery replacements. Apple’s AirTags, designed to help locate lost items, are powered by coin cell batteries that typically last only a year or two. As this limitation often frustrates users, especially those with several AirTags to manage, ElevationLab has crafted a solution that promises to boost battery life significantly. The TimeCapsule case enables AirTags to run on two AA lithium batteries, potentially extending their lifespan to an impressive ten years. How It Works: From Coin Cell to AA Battery Power The TimeCapsule works by replacing the standard CR2032 button cell battery found in AirTags with two AA batteries. This switch not only extends the overall power capacity from approximately 250 mAh to a whopping 14x more, but it also allows users to enjoy the peace of mind that comes with not having to frequently change batteries. ElevationLab strongly recommends using Energizer Ultimate Lithium batteries for this case, as they are designed to resist leaking — a common concern among many users about traditional batteries. The case itself is cleverly engineered to be durable, IP69-rated (making it entirely dust-tight and capable of withstanding high-pressure water jets), thus ensuring its reliability in various conditions. A Bulkier Solution: Pro and Con However, this innovative solution does come with certain trade-offs. While the TimeCapsule significantly boosts battery life, it adds noticeable bulk to the slim AirTag profile. Users accustomed to the lightweight efficiency of AirTags might find this alteration less than ideal. This additional size may particularly affect those seeking to use AirTags in smaller or more discreet locations, such as wallets or purses. Nonetheless, the advantages of reduced battery replacement frequency arguably outweigh the inconvenience of added bulk. For those who use AirTags primarily for high-value items or frequently mislaid belongings, investing in the TimeCapsule could prove more than beneficial, especially during prolonged travels or long-term storage scenarios. Addressing User Concerns: Is It Worth the Investment? At a price of approximately $22.97, potential buyers might question whether the TimeCapsule is worth their investment. For users dealing with multiple AirTags, or those who often misplace their belongings, the practicality of not having to change batteries annually could greatly enhance the user experience. Critics note that such a case seems particularly advantageous for those utilizing AirTags for items that are often out of reach or those without frequent access to replace batteries. Moreover, the innovative design and construction of the TimeCapsule further validate its worth. Featuring rugged materials, quality CNC-machined fasteners, and a straightforward installation process—Ty again highlights the user-friendly approach, effectively addressing common issues faced by AirTag users. Discover the Future of Note-Taking with the Stream Ring: Your Thoughts in a Blink

Update Revolutionizing Thought Capture: The Future of Smart Rings The Stream Ring, a new AI-powered device from Sandbar, is reshaping how we capture and organize our ideas. Unlike traditional recording devices, this smart ring allows users to take notes quietly by whispering into it, enhancing the flow of thoughts without the distraction of pulling out a phone. With its sleek design and intuitive features, the Stream Ring aims to support users in maintaining their inner dialogue effectively. The Smart Ring: A Conversation Starter This innovative technology, which uses a combination of AI and subtle wearability, promises not just to record but to engage. The ring’s Inner Voice feature synthesizes the user’s unique voice when reading back notes, creating an experience akin to conversing with oneself. This remarkable aspect differentiates it from conventional AI assistants, which often impose a virtual persona instead of complementing the user’s own cognitive processes. Bridging Technology and Creativity Developed by former Meta employees Mina Fahmi and Kirak Hong, the Stream Ring is not merely a gadget but an extension of the user’s mind. In an era where technology often overshadows human creativity, Sandbar positions their product as a tool that enhances, rather than replaces, cognitive capabilities. The company is redefining the role of AI in our lives, emphasizing the importance of memory enhancement and personal expression. AI Innovation Meets Practical Use The Stream Ring is engineered for efficiency and practicality. It features a discrete touchpad that activates the microphone, allowing for quiet note-taking even in public settings. Users can control music and manage tasks seamlessly, making this wear-and-go device essential for those who lead dynamic lives filled with spontaneous inspiration. What Sets the Stream Ring Apart? Traditionally, smart rings have been synonymous with health monitoring and notifications. However, the Stream Ring melds these classic features with AI voice technology—a wearable that acts like a personal note-taker. Key traits of the Stream Ring include: Personalized Experience: The AI chatbot adapts to individual voices, creating a unique interface for user interaction. Whisper-Activated Notetaking: Capture impromptu thoughts without the need for loud dictation or visible equipment. Privacy Control: Designed to maintain user privacy, the microphone only activates when prompted, ensuring that ideas stay personal. Expectations for the Future With the release expected in summer 2026, the Stream Ring will be available for $249 to $299 depending on the finish. Why Migrating to Home Assistant Operating System is Essential for Smart Home Users

Update Understanding the Shift: Why Migrate to Home Assistant Operating System? If you’re currently running Home Assistant Core in a Python virtual environment, it’s crucial to understand why the shift to the Home Assistant Operating System (HAOS) is not just advantageous, but necessary. Supported transitions away from Core and Supervised installations indicate a changing landscape. Newer updates and features are geared towards HAOS, which provides improved reliability, user-friendliness, and complete access to the Add-on Store, a game-changer for many users. A Personal Perspective: My Migration Journey When I began my journey with Home Assistant years ago, the Python virtual environment setup met my needs perfectly. However, as support for older Python versions faded and maintenance became cumbersome, it became clear that migrating to HAOS was the right path forward. I moved from my long-standing Ubuntu environment to a Proxmox VM running HAOS, documenting my challenges and triumphs along the way. Creating a Migration Plan: Steps to Success To ensure a seamless transition, I developed a detailed migration plan. Essential steps included: Taking snapshots of my existing Proxmox VM. Backing up Home Assistant data including Z-Wave keys. Noting USB passthrough devices such as Zigbee controllers. These steps allowed me to approach the migration methodically, minimizing risks of data loss or configuration issues. Hiccups Along the Way: Safe Mode and Configurations Migration isn’t without its hurdles. Upon restoring my backup from Nabu Casa, my Home Assistant booted into safe mode due to a misconfigured path. The transition from the flexibility of SSH access in a Python environment to using the File Editor add-on for configuration files marked a significant adjustment, but a minor path correction solved the safe mode dilemma quickly. Seeing Backups Work: The Power of Home Assistant Backups One of the most reassuring aspects of my migration was the effectiveness of Home Assistant’s backup feature. The backup contained all custom components and configurations, which restored seamlessly. However, another small hiccup came with my Alarm.com integration, needing reauthentication. This minor inconvenience highlighted the importance of being prepared for potential reconfigurations post-migration. Community Insight: The Importance of Scripts and Guides The transition to Proxmox and HAOS is made significantly easier with community scripts and guides that streamline installations. For instance, the Proxmox VE 8.2 Quick Start Guide emphasizes the importance of choosing the right installation method. It reassures users that despite the variety of installation options available, HAOS is ultimately the most user-friendly and effective route.
